From 0fa9b97f4ed10526a151f6a134142c584e0907a2 Mon Sep 17 00:00:00 2001 From: Victor Vieux Date: Mon, 2 Nov 2015 16:20:24 -0800 Subject: [PATCH] refresh images after a rmi Signed-off-by: Victor Vieux --- cluster/engine.go |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/cluster/engine.go b/cluster/engine.go index aba9f061aa..9379da95e8 100644 --- a/cluster/engine.go +++ b/cluster/engine.go @@ -218,7 +218,10 @@ func (e *Engine) updateSpecs() error { // RemoveImage deletes an image from the engine. func (e *Engine) RemoveImage(image *Image, name string, force bool) ([]*dockerclient.ImageDelete, error) { - return e.client.RemoveImage(name, force) + array, err := e.client.RemoveImage(name, force) + e.RefreshImages() + return array, err + } // RemoveNetwork deletes a network from the engine.